Blumenfeld, Sandra "Sorah" Gail A life-long learner who passed away on Thursday, September 10, 2020. Preceded in death by prents, Fred and Gloria (nee Berenberg) Walder. Survived by her devoted husband of 51 years, Bob; daughters, Amy (Brian) Arnold and Shira (Chris) Fuller; granddaughter, Rachel Gallit Arnold; sister, Carri (Mickey) Lazarus; nephew, Elliot (Tammi) Lazarus; niece, Marnie Lazarus (Nate Smith); grandnephews, Micah and Eli Lazarus; extended family and special friends from around the world. Zoom funeral service 1:00 pm on SUNDAY, September 13th. Zoom SHIVA 7:00 pm on Sunday, Monday, and Tuesday. Email zoom4@hodroffepstein.com for service links. Memories can be found at Caringbridge.com. Donations preferred to MAZON: A Jewish Response to Hunger or to Beth El Synagogue. Hodroff- Epstein 612-871-1234 hodroffepstein.com

Our sincere condolences for your loss. Sorah was a really good friend with a great open heart and ready to help. She was very kind and smart. We enjoyed talking to her. 30 years ago we emigrated from USSR and came to Minneapolis. She was our English teacher. She was a great teacher and helped us so much to integrate in the American life and society. We will miss her badly and feel sorry for the family,
Sincerely, Boris and Mila
